Chris,

I was just about to post a message here saying pretty much the same thing: OpenProcess() is giving the same value for different windows. I checked that they were truly different processes via the Task Manager.

I was hoping to avoid CreateProcess() as I like the idea of ShellExecuteEx()'s looking up the default program based on the file type. So I just use an lpVerb of "open" and the lpFile points to the .pdf file and ShellExecuteEx() takes care of everything else.

I suppose I can write the code to search the registry and duplicate this but it doesn't sound fun. Cry | :((

I don't suppose CreateProcess() does this kind of thing, does it?
